Additionally, the modern investor should be mindful of the importance of diversification. By spreading investments across different asset classes and industries, investors can reduce their exposure to risk and increase their chances of achieving positive returns. Diversification also helps to protect against market fluctuations and economic downturns, ensuring that wealth is preserved over the long term.
